The Shelby County Chamber of Commerce was honored to participate in today’s event hosted by the Shelby County Active Aging Coalition in recognition of The Longest Day and the fight against Alzheimer’s disease.
On behalf of the Chamber, Executive Director Courtney Chapella had the privilege of reading a proclamation recognizing this important day of awareness, support, and advocacy for the millions of individuals and families impacted by Alzheimer’s and other forms of dementia.
We are grateful for the work of the Shelby County Active Aging Coalition and the many community partners who are dedicated to improving the quality of life for older adults and supporting caregivers throughout our community.
